Probably a very important thing would not use oils personal Baseball Glove. Use conditioners are actually pastes and/or lanolin base. Oils, like neatsfoot oil, make your glove heavy and wet but even worse, oils can clog the pores in the leather this particular will eventually weaken the leather and cause it to simply disintegrate. Can certainly see this in older gloves that have been treated with oils and are falling apart.

Speaking of laces, correct to determine your laces every Every few seasons, very easily your laces. When these start getting brittle, anyone might have to replace them. Not to worry, despite. Relacing a glove is easy to do and your current many relacing kits tend to be cheap accessible with great instructions. Make sure to condition whole lot laces!
